Website updated since this evening. Price for Auto is up by 55,000 in Cochin. Now comes with 6 Airbags, and new colours. Other than the grille and 17" wheels, no major changes. Only if we forget that it was overpriced in the first place, the hike seems palatable when the extra safety equipment and features are factored in.

But still no automatic and/ or petrol vehicles to match it count to count. Only the Fortuner is good enough (or even better), but it's a Diesel, not so city- oriented and doesn't have an auto 'box. The X- Trail could be a feasible alternative, but I'm yet to drive the new one, so can't comment.

Price of "New" CRV

Guys, i am not sure of the price of the old CRV. The new price of ""New" CRV has been announced as per the news release below

Quote

Honda Siel Cars Limited has launched an upgraded variant of its popular SUV Honda CRV. Honda CRV is imported as a completely built unit in India and the new variant is priced in the range of Rs. Rs 21.9 lakh and Rs 24.12 lakh (ex-showroom, Delhi). "The new Honda CR-V further expands the value reflecting growing customer demand for quality and premium products in the SUV market," Honda Siel Cars India Director Marketing Tatsuya Natsume said.

The new model is also powered by 2.0 – 2.4L engine and comes in three variants like its predecessor. The new CR-V comes with front bumper design, a re-sculpted hood, a new two-step front grille & and oval shape fog lamps. The new rear bumper further accentuates the stability of the car. The new CR-V is 45 mm longer than its predecessor and measures 4575 mm in length while maintaining the same width, height, ground clearance and head clearance. A new 10-spoke alloy wheel design replaces the previous 7-spoke alloy wheel design. The new wheel design gives the car a more aggressive stance and enhances its sporty looks.

Honda has been experiencing sharp decline in CRV sales in India. It sold only one unit in September and 47 units in October. A new variant of CRV is definitely geared to infuse sales in the market with added features and more luxury in the same package.

Unquote
